Which app is better for Video Creators

So, for the past 2 to 3 weeks, I have been constantly uploading to videos 3 social media platforms that are solely made for video creator. I’m talking of course, about Likee, VSkit and Tiktok. Why, you ask? Well, just to see which of these platforms promotes creators the most. Want to know how it turned out? Well, let’s find out…



Yes, these aren’t the only social media platform for videos, I know. But, the more reason why I chose these is that, unlike others, you don’t really need a strong following to get your videos out there.  Take YouTube Shorts, Facebook Watch or Instagram Reels, no one finds your videos except your subscribers or followers. Or unless someone stumbles upon them in the discovery tab or something.

 

Also, I heard that if you record directly from the app rather than recording in your camera and then uploading later, your views go up. Again, it makes sense, cos the app encourages and promotes videos made using their filters and the likes. I don’t know if that’s true though, but I did just that.

 

Any video I recorded using these apps, I tried to make them as closed to similar as possible. I also used native sounds and songs within that respective app. Even used their own recommended captions.

The first video I started out with, was a video of my room.

Uploaded on each platform and waited. After 24 hours, I opened up Tiktok and I had 121 views, Likee had 145 and VsKit had 5181 views. Huh? Eeerhm OK? Let’s look at the next upload

This is a video of a Photobook for some clients. After a day, 4419 views on Vskit, 126 views on Tiktok and on Likee, it got 1 view. I think that view was from myself.



Next video was the one with Maabena for her birthday. 214 views on Vskit, 91 on Likee and 1 view on Tiktok.

Next video was a video I shot at a wedding. It was more like a b-roll shot of a decoration with some artificial flowers on a table. 6141 views on Vskit, 98 on Likee, and 97 on Tiktok. Ooooh, close call.

So, as you can clearly see, I didn’t really have a specific pattern of videos that I was posting. Just random videos to see which ones got more reactions.

The next video was when I discovered Hollandia Yoghurt in the kitchen cabinet. Tiktok had 138 views, vs Likee’s 259 views and Vskit? Vskit had 1 view. Wait, that can’t be right. How it the app, that had been leading all this while, lose like that?

A bridal makeup got 1 view on Likee, 117 views on Tiktok and 547 views on Vskit.

A video of Kinaata meeting up with some female fans at the Royal Ridge Hotel. I think this was during Dr something something’s wedding, that radio presenter. Dr Pound. 6682 views on Vskit, 646 on Likee and 120 views on Tiktok.

My Hollandia video at RansBet Supermarket got 139 views on tiktok, 6521 on Vskit and 529 on Likee

Oh yeah, this is a funny one. So, I was back in wangarakrom, where I teach and it was closing, right? So, usually we get the kids to say the Lord’s Prayer before they leave for home. And one of the kids in decided to pray like this. He was just moving up and about with his eyes still shut. I thought it was funny. Anyway, that got 8211 views on Vskit, 1 view on Likee and 124 views on Tiktok.



The last video was at a wedding in Takoradi. Shot by PDY Weddings and as I was recording videos, I realised some kids wear dancing outside of the reception premises. Guess what I did. I left my job to go record the kids. That video got 506 views on Vskit, 2 views on Tiktok and 113 views on Likee. Honestly speaking, the people at the wedding were eating at that moment and we had a camera on the tripod filming. So, I was basically, standing there, doing nothing. We take our work seriously, all jokes aside.

 

So, in all, as Likee and Tiktok seems to fight against each other, Vskit becomes the champion here. If you post your videos on Vskit, you’re more likely to meet a bigger audience, right? Well no.

As I went through the likes and comments in each video, they didn’t add up. Videos of my room, got comments like, “this is a life changer”,” truly amazing”, “I hope you upload more often”, “one of the best videos I have ever seen”, “wow that was so GOOD”, “I love it so much”. And funny enough, they were repeating. Sometimes, same comments by different people. Sometimes, similar comments on different posts.



So, in all, Vskit is sort of cheating here. They generate these comments to motivate you and make you want to upload more on their platform. If I had to choose, I would stay go with Tiktok. It is intentionally recognized. Much so, that most of the famous people you can think about are on there. It will still take had work and consistency though, but it will be worth it.
